The Case of the Sudden Zoomies: This is arguably the most universally experienced canine enigma. One minute, your furry friend is lounging peacefully, the next they're a furry tornado tearing around the living room at warp speed. Why? The exact cause remains a topic of debate, but theories abound. Stored-up energy is a prime suspect; pent-up excitement, another. Some speculate that it's a form of self-expression, a sudden release of pent-up emotions. Whatever the cause, the spectacle is guaranteed to elicit laughter and a hefty dose of adorable chaos. The solution? A good run in the park beforehand might help, but ultimately, embracing the zoomies is part of the joy of dog ownership.
The Enigma of the Random Barking Spree: Dogs bark. It's what they do. But why the sudden, seemingly inexplicable bursts of barking at thin air? Are they communicating with some unseen canine entity? Are they experiencing a fleeting auditory hallucination? Probably not. While often triggered by external stimuli – a distant sound, a squirrel sighting, or even the neighbor's suspiciously rustling garbage can – sometimes, the source of the barking remains elusive. This could be due to underlying anxiety, boredom, or simply a need for attention. Addressing the root cause, through training, enrichment, or a good game of fetch, is key to managing this behavior, though the occasional outburst of enthusiastic barking is simply part of the canine package.
The Mystery of the Obsessive Toy Fixation: Certain toys become the center of a dog's universe. One particular squeaky toy, a tattered tennis ball, or a worn-out rope – these objects become sources of intense affection, often to the exclusion of all other canine treasures. Why this hyper-focus on one specific item? The answer lies in a complex interplay of scent, texture, and associative learning. The toy may be linked to positive experiences, such as playtime or a rewarding treat. Understanding this allows us to harness the power of favorite toys in training and provide a source of comfort and enrichment. While the obsession might be perplexing, it's ultimately a testament to the depth of a dog's capacity for affection.
The Case of the Stealthy Sock Thief: This is a classic canine crime. The sock vanishes from its rightful place in the laundry basket, only to reappear later, half-chewed and proudly presented as a prize. Why socks? The scent, the texture, the perfect size for a tug-of-war game – they tick all the boxes for a dog's playful curiosity. And let's face it, the forbidden nature of the act only adds to the appeal. The solution? Keeping socks out of reach or, better yet, providing plenty of appropriate chew toys to divert their attention. A small price to pay for the amusement of observing the furtive sock-snatching in action.
The Intriguing Behavior of Butt-Scooting: This isn't exactly charming, but it's undeniably puzzling. Why does your dog suddenly decide to perform a gravity-defying scoot across the carpet? While it can indicate anal gland issues requiring veterinary attention, often it's a simpler matter of itch relief. Allergies, parasites, or simply some lingering debris can trigger this unusual behavior. Regular grooming and a check-up with the vet can help determine the cause and prevent future performances of this peculiar dance.
The Unsolved Riddle of the Silent Stare: That intense, unwavering gaze – why do dogs do it? Sometimes it's a plea for attention, other times it's a silent judgment of your questionable snack choices. It's also a form of communication, a way of bonding and expressing affection. The silent stare is a testament to the depth of the human-animal bond, a mysterious yet profoundly moving aspect of canine communication.
